The invention of the automatic rice cooker was a Godsend to the Asian world. It's as important as an electric toaster or electric clothes dryer in the Western home. Unless you cook rice at least once a day, you might miss the significance of this kitchen tool. There's not much point in getting one of these high dollar machines unless you're fanatical about rice. Don't bother unless you're a rice connoisseur of the highest level.
I've been cooking rice since my mom taught me when I was a small kid. The way every Asian kid is taught to cook rice is to wash it until the water runs clear. The truth is that the water never gets clear so we just wash the rice 5 or 6 times. As far as how much water to add, you touch the tip of your index finger up to the top of the rice and add water until the level reaches the first crease on your finger. That water level stays the same no matter how much rice you're cooking. Obviously, this strange phenomenon greatly simplifies the question of how much water you should be using.
These days, I'll add water to a somewhat lower level - a 3/4" water level seems to be the sweet spot. I guess the length of my index finger has grown somewhat.

My suggestion is that you start with a water level at the standard Asian level I.e., the first crease on your index finger and make adjustments as you cook a few batches. It should only take you 3 or less tries to get the water level right.
